Output e8e500f47d790fd26a94ac611f6659c76035693f597c793b6dcfc3a0d564956b:2

value
1128094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deacf8f1c6c1d0e3db366e42efb7bbe1cdc72d57 OP_EQUAL
address
3MzR9TyUHGoy6gJCkwkhKz7Fg35PbxYqcD
transaction
e8e500f47d790fd26a94ac611f6659c76035693f597c793b6dcfc3a0d564956b